Hello everyone,

I have 300/5A current tranformers, so I chose kWh meter for CT 5A. But, in datasheet writes, current:0,25-80A, Rated current 0,25-5(80A). What does this 80A means? Whould this kWh meter be undersized because I have 300/5A? Datasheet is

"How do you calculate CT on an energy meter?

Let's assume you have a 480 3-phase service. The installed CT has a ratio of 400:5 and the PT has a 4:1 ratio. The CT multiplier would be 80 and the PT multiplier is 4. Since a watt = amps x volts, the watthour meter multiplier, in this case, would be 80 x 4 or 320."...

From my meter testing days the rating brackets meant the maximum current the meter could handle without going out of tolerance, eg 5-20A, 10-80A, 10-100A so the meters nominal 100% current is the first figure and the second one is the over range current where the meter is still within nominated values.

The meters were tested at, nominal current 1.0 PF, nominal current 0.5PF, low start current ~12W and the nominal over range current. The meters readings were compared with a calibrated standard meter.
